One of the most underrated clusters on the Atlas passive tree in Path of Exile is the Trial of Glory. While it may not be suitable for players running a high juice mapping strategy with gilded or better scarabs on every map, for those who are not in that situation, it can provide a significant boost.



The Trial of Glory offers an intriguing mechanic when running tier 6 or higher maps. You'll have approximately an eight percent chance to encounter a labyrinth trial within these maps. By default, these trials award what some might call "stupid offerings to the goddess" - items that are essentially worthless and not worth adding to your maps. However, there's also a 20 percent chance for these trials to upgrade to an improved offering, and you can discern this before entering the trial.


When you approach a trial with an improved offering, you'll notice a distinct visual difference outside the map. The portal will have a cool orange effect, indicating that it's an Uber Dooba labyrinth trial rather than a regular Uber trial. This is where the Trial of Glory cluster on your Atlas passive tree comes into play.


By allocating this cluster, you can skip the regular offering to the goddess trials as you would normally. However, when you encounter one of the Uber trials, it's highly recommended to complete it. This is because there's a one in three chance of obtaining a "gift to the goddess," which holds significant value, such as 1.7 divine orbs at the time of recording this video. Even if you don't get the top-tier reward, you still have the fallback of receiving a "dedication for the goddess" worth around 50 chaos orbs. Even the "tribute to the goddess," considered the lowest prize, holds value at around 10 chaos orbs.


Additionally, there's a challenging task tied to the enriched uber labyrinths in this league. It's advisable to keep an eye on this challenge as its difficulty may lead to increased demand for the weaker tokens later in the league. Even if you're not pursuing the challenge, running the tributes to the goddess is worthwhile due to the silver K chests within them, which serve as the best source for obtaining foreground Spectrum Jewels that can be quite valuable.


To summarize, if you're running expensive scarabs such as gilded or winged scarabs, it's best to avoid the Trial of Glory cluster. However, if you're not using those costly scarabs, consider allocating this cluster as it can provide a decent boost. On average, about one in every 28 maps you run will contain an enriched labyrinth trial. What's particularly appealing about this strategy is that it doesn't waste your time when it doesn't work. If you enter a map without a labyrinth trial or encounter a regular offering trial, you can swiftly pass it without disrupting your mapping progress. However, when you do come across an enriched labyrinth trial, the rewards can be well worth your time and effort.
